How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Walnut Shade?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Walnut Shade Studio Apartments | $810 | $600 | $1,140 |
| Walnut Shade 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,087 | $695 | $1,544 |
| Walnut Shade 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,387 | $700 | $2,845 |
| Walnut Shade 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,804 | $900 | $3,395 |
| Walnut Shade 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,916 | $2,500 | $3,450 |

Largest Available Walnut Shade and Nearby Studio Apartments
The largest available Studio apartment unit in Walnut Shade, MO is found at Lakewood Village in the Southeast Springfield neighborhood and is 515 square feet priced from $795. OZ+MO Commons has the second largest Studio, which is sized at 450 square feet and currently listed start at $600. Here is today’s list of the largest available Studio units in Walnut Shade: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Square Footage |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| Lakewood Village | Studio | 515 Sq Ft | $795 |
| OZ+MO Commons | Studio | 450 Sq Ft | $600 |
| Schaefer Ridge Apartments | Studio D | 400 Sq Ft | $850 |
| Plato's Cave - Branson | Studio | 310 Sq Ft | $700 |
| The Penleigh Branson Row | 0BR/1.0BA | 285 Sq Ft | $669 |
